Maximizing Business Efficiency: The Essential Guide to Outsourcing Strategies
Understanding Outsourcing: A Comprehensive Overview
Outsourcing has grown to become a fundamental strategy for companies aiming to streamline operations, reduce costs, and maximize efficiency. Essentially, it involves hiring external parties to perform various tasks or services that would typically be conducted in-house. This practice can lead to significant advantages, including access to specialized skills, reduced overhead costs, and enhanced focus on core business activities. To understand how your business can leverage outsourcing, let’s dive deeper into its definition, types, benefits, and challenges.
What Is Outsourcing and Why It Matters
Outsourcing is defined as the process where a company delegates specific tasks or functions to an external service provider. It can carry various dimensions, ranging from entire business processes such as customer service and manufacturing to smaller tasks like accounting and IT support. For instance, many companies opt for outsourcing not just to save costs but to tap into expertise and innovation that may not exist in-house.
The significance of outsourcing is underscored by its ability to allow businesses to concentrate on their primary competencies while external service providers take care of support functions. This division of labor can lead to heightened productivity and may unlock opportunities for better resource allocation.
Types of Outsourcing Available Today
Outsourcing can be classified into several types, each serving specific business needs:
- Business Process Outsourcing (BPO): Involves outsourcing entire business processes, such as HR, payroll, and call centers.
- IT Outsourcing: Companies may hire external vendors to manage their IT systems, software development, and technical support.
- Manufacturing Outsourcing: Some businesses choose to outsource production processes to focus on product design and marketing.
- Offshoring: This involves moving processes to another country, typically to reduce labor costs. Many companies outsource their customer service to countries with lower operational costs.
- Nearshoring: Involves outsourcing to a nearby country, enabling better collaboration due to similar time zones.
Key Benefits and Challenges of Outsourcing
The advantages and challenges associated with outsourcing can significantly influence your organization’s approach to this strategy. Here are some of the primary benefits:
- Cost Reduction: Outsourcing can often reduce operational costs, especially when services are sourced from countries with lower labor costs.
- Access to Expertise: By outsourcing functional areas, companies can tap into specialized skills and technology unavailable internally.
- Increased Efficiency: Outsourcing can streamline processes and improve service delivery quality and speed.
- Focus on Core Competencies: Businesses can concentrate on their primary functions while outsourcing peripheral activities.
- Flexibility and Scalability: It allows businesses to adjust their resource allocation swiftly in response to changing market demands.
However, outsourcing also poses several challenges:
- Loss of Control: Delegating tasks to an external provider can sometimes diminish oversight.
- Communication Barriers: Cultural and linguistic differences can lead to misunderstandings and inefficiencies.
- Dependency on External Vendors: Over-reliance on third-party providers could be detrimental if they fail to deliver on expectations.
- Security and Confidentiality Risks: Sharing sensitive business information with an external party can create data security challenges.
How to Evaluate Outsourcing Options for Your Business
When considering outsourcing, businesses must meticulously evaluate their options. Effective evaluation is crucial to ensure that the chosen outsourcing strategies align with organizational goals. Below are key areas to focus on during the evaluation process:
Assessing Your Business Needs and Objectives
The first step in evaluating outsourcing options is to assess your company’s needs and objectives. Consider factors such as:
- What specific functions or services do you want to outsource?
- What are the main objectives behind the outsourcing decision? (e.g., cost reduction, efficiency, expertise)
- What internal resources will be impacted by this decision?
- Are there any compliance or regulatory requirements to consider when outsourcing?
Criteria for Choosing the Right Outsourcing Partner
Choosing the right outsourcing partner is pivotal for success. Here are several key criteria to evaluate potential partners:
- Experience and Expertise: Ensure that they possess relevant experience and demonstrable expertise in your industry.
- Reputation and Reviews: Look for customer testimonials and case studies that demonstrate their proven success.
- Scalability: Your outsourcing partner should have the capacity to grow alongside your business needs.
- Communication: Evaluate the potential for effective communication, particularly if they are located in different time zones or countries.
- Data Security Measures: Verify the security protocols in place to protect sensitive information.
Cost-Benefit Analysis: Is It Worth It?
Conducting a thorough cost-benefit analysis is essential before proceeding with outsourcing. This analysis should cover:
- Direct Costs: Calculate the costs associated with hiring the outsourcing partner, including service fees, setup costs, and additional expenses.
- Indirect Costs: Consider the cost of oversight, potential delays, and integration challenges.
- Potential Savings: Estimate the expected savings over time relative to the overhead costs of maintaining in-house operations.
- Long-term Value: Assess the impact of outsourcing on your business’s long-term strategic goals, including growth and scalability.
Implementing Outsourcing Strategies Successfully
Once the decision to outsource has been made, the next phase is successful implementation. The following steps can guide businesses through this transition:
Steps to Transition to an Outsourced Model
The successful transition to an outsourced model involves several critical steps:
- Establish Clear Objectives: Define clear goals for the outsourcing engagement to ensure alignment with your business strategy.
- Prepare Your Team: Communicate impending changes to your team to foster understanding and collaboration.
- Develop a Transition Plan: Create a detailed plan outlining how and when the outsourcing process will be executed.
- Trial Period: Consider implementing a trial phase to test the outsourcing relationship before fully committing.
Best Practices for Managing Outsourced Teams
Managing outsourced teams requires distinct strategies to ensure effective collaboration and performance:
- Regular Communication: Establish regular communication channels with your outsourcing partner to ensure alignment and clarity. Utilize technology tools such as Zoom or Slack for real-time updates.
- Set Clear Performance Metrics: Define measurable KPIs to gauge the performance of the outsourced team and establish accountability.
- Foster a Collaborative Environment: Encourage a culture of collaboration where both in-house and outsourced teams share knowledge and resources.
- Conduct Regular Reviews: Assess the partnership periodically, addressing any issues or areas for improvement to enhance the working relationship.
Measuring Performance and Outcomes of Outsourcing
Evaluating the performance of your outsourcing efforts is essential. It allows businesses to determine the effectiveness of their strategies and make necessary adjustments:
- Track Key Performance Indicators (KPIs): Monitor KPIs relevant to your business goals, such as cost savings, turnaround times, and service quality.
- Solicit Feedback: Engage both your internal team and the outsourcing partner for feedback on the relationship and workflow effectiveness.
- Analyze Cost Savings: Measure the financial impact of outsourcing by comparing actual costs against projections.
- Report Results: Create comprehensive reports that outline successes and areas for improvement, aiding ongoing strategy refinement.
Real-World Examples of Successful Outsourcing
Understanding successful case studies of outsourcing can provide valuable insights into best practices and potential pitfalls. Various sectors have successfully implemented these strategies to bolster their operations.
Case Studies: Companies Thriving Through Outsourcing
Numerous companies have effectively integrated outsourcing into their business models. Here are a few notable examples:
- IBM: IBM has long utilized outsourcing to streamline their IT services, leveraging specialized knowledge from different vendors worldwide, thereby enhancing their innovation capacity.
- Slack: Slack outsourced its customer support functions to an external company, freeing up internal resources to concentrate on product development.
- Apple: Apple has successfully outsourced manufacturing to various partners, enabling them to focus on design and marketing while maintaining quality controls through stringent oversight.
Industry-Specific Outsourcing Success Stories
Many industries have leveraged outsourcing to achieve heightened efficiency and effectiveness:
- Healthcare: Numerous hospitals outsource administrative functions to focus on patient care, improving service quality and operational efficiency.
- Retail: Many retailers employ outsourcing for logistics, enabling them to enhance supply chain management and customer service without needing to manage all operations in-house.
Lessons Learned from Outsourcing Failures
While there are many success stories, outsourcing can also present challenges. Key lessons from failures include:
- Defining Clear Contracts: Vague terms can lead to misunderstandings and unmet expectations, highlighting the need for precise agreements.
- Maintaining Communication: Insufficient communication can exacerbate problems; organizations must ensure regular contact to mitigate issues.
- Selecting the Right Partner: Poorly chosen partners can lead to substandard performance; thorough vetting is crucial.
Future Trends in Outsourcing: What to Expect
As the global market evolves, the outsourcing landscape undergoes continuous changes. Businesses must stay aware of emerging trends to adapt effectively.
Technological Advancements Shaping Outsourcing
Technology continues to redefine outsourcing expectations. Automation, artificial intelligence, and cloud solutions are streamlining operations and enhancing service delivery:
- Automation: Robotic Process Automation (RPA) capabilities allow for the automation of repetitive tasks, enhancing efficiency in outsourced roles.
- AI Integration: AI applications can improve decision-making processes and customer interactions, driving value from outsourced engagements.
Sustainability and Outsourcing Practices
As corporate responsibility becomes a priority, sustainability is increasingly influencing outsourcing strategies. Companies are looking for partners who adhere to environmentally friendly practices:
- Eco-friendly Operations: Many businesses seek to outsource to providers that emphasize sustainable and ethical practices.
- Social Responsibility: Companies are increasingly asking partners to implement fair labor practices, contributing positively to their reputations.
The Evolving Landscape of Outsourcing Post-Pandemic
The COVID-19 pandemic significantly impacted how organizations approach outsourcing:
- Remote Work Normalization: The shift to remote work has made it easier for companies to hire global talent.
- Increased Agility: Many organizations have developed more agile business models, relying heavily on flexible outsourcing arrangements.
- Focus on Resilience: Businesses are prioritizing suppliers and partners who can withstand disruptions, ensuring continuity and support.